Comm. 813: TRAFFIC CODE AMENDMENT
(Bill 227) DOWNTOWN TRAFFIC SAFETY PROJECT
PONAHAWAI STREET PROPOSED NO PARKING ZONES
From Chief Engineer Donna Fay K. Kiyosaki, dated April 20,
1998, transmitting a bill to amend Chapter 24 (Traffic Schedule),
Hawaii County Code 1983 (1995 Edition), relating to traffic
regulations. Informs they are working on a project to improve
pedestrian and traffic safety at various intersections in downtown
Hilo which includes a proposed left turn lane and traffic signal
improvements at the Ponahawai Street/Kilauea Avenue
intersection. States 9 metered stalls on the Puna side of Ponahawai
Street will be affected, 3 stalls between Kinoole Street and Kilauea
Avenue, and 6 stalls between Kilauea Avenue and Kamehameha
Avenue.

(Cont'd) Informs they have conducted a parking survey along the Puna side
(Comm. 813) of Ponahawai Street between Kilauea Avenue and Kamehameha
Avenue and found approximately 39 percent of the existing 22
stalls not being utilized, and they've also observed that utilization
of the 7 stalls between Kinoole Street and Kilauea Avenue was
minimal. The existing parking stalls on the Hamakua side of
Ponahawai Street will not be affected.
Comm. 803: SOLID WASTE PROCESSING SYSTEM
(BEDMINSTER BIOCONVERSION PROCESSI
From Kelly Greenwell, President, Orchard-Marine Corp, dated
April 6, 1998, informing he would like to introduce a solid waste
processing system to the County which is consistent with their
goals of ecological responsibility and requesting to make a
presentation to the PW&PC on the Bedminster Bioconversion
process.

Comm. 699: RESOLUTION ACCEPTING THE DEDICATION OF
(Res. 225) ROADWAY LOT WITHIN THE WAIAKEA HEIGHTS
SUBDIVISION (FORMERLY KNOWN AS AINAWAIWAI
SUBDIVISION), UNIT [I, FROM SUNSTONE REALTY
PARTNERS LLC, TMK: (3)2-4-37:014, TO THE COUNTY OF
HAWAII
From Corporation Counsel Richard D. Wurdeman, dated
January 20, 1998, transmitting the above resolution and the subject
dedication deed.
Informs that the Department of Public Works, Department of
Water Supply and the Planning Department have all recommended
acceptance of the dedication deed and that all subdivision
improvements have been completed.
Comm. 699.01: From Corporation Counsel Richard D. Wurdeman, dated April 6,
1998, responding to PW&PC Chair Yagong's memorandum dated
March 13, 1998, regarding issues raised dealing with questions on
drainage and potential flooding in the Waiakea Heights
Subdivision, Unit II.
